I fished Silver Lake located in Brinson GA - in the Silver Lake Wildlife Management Area (north side of Lake Seminole) yesterday. Water temperature 63 degrees. Bass have yet to find comfort in heading shallow to spawn. I caught a half dozen of them in areas outside what I would call normal spawning grounds - nothing over a couple pounds. Targeted crappies/specks primarily this trip. Found a few willing biters (9) in 10-15ft with a white Roadrunner Jighead and BPS Triple Ripple Grub in threadfin shad color. Fish were 13-14.5 inches. They made for wonderful table fare this evening breaded with Zatarain's Fish Fry.
